1. matsuda1.mov (1.1 MB)
Movement of magnetic vortices around defects (Figure 5 of Matsuda et al.). Sample is cooled to 4.5 kelvin and the magnetic field is 80 gauss. The vortices can be seen flowing around the defects (dark spots) and occasionally being trapped by the defects.
2. matsuda2.mov (1.8 MB)
Closely packed vortices forming lattice domains (Figure 6 of Matsuda et al.). Sample was held at a magnetic field of 180 gauss and cooled to 5.0 kelvin. The magnetic field was then reduced to 85 gauss to allow the lattice domains to relax.
